Prayers are answered ~~~
 
Prayers have been answered in more than 1 way, thanks to all of you!
As you recall, CVS/Caremark my BCBSIL pharmacy denied coverage for Tykerb.
My Oncologist appealed it and it was denied.
I contacted my husbands employer, as they are self insured and plead my case with them. They said my Dr. could appeal one more time. I knew she wouldnt, she was so upset at the insurance/Caremark.
Soooo, I filed my own appeal the other night, marked it urgent and included alot of documentation from all of you. I truly felt I didnt have a chance on this, but at least I would get my "day", and have the last word.
I started to fervently look in Indiana, ohio, Michiga, etc for a T-DM1 trial that I could qualify for...I spent 3 days non stop on the phone. I explained the urgency at getting in, as I am due to have herceptin Tuesday. I ffinally get an appt. in a week to see if I qualify, faxed them all my recent info and scans, filled out paperwork, and have to have another Brain MRI, Muga and Bone Scan....this trial is an open label with pertuzumab.
I decide i really should call my oncologist today and let her know what I am doing. She returns my call today and tells me she got a call from a Dr who oversees second appeals, he reviewed mine, and said he was overiding the previous decision and I am eligible for Tykerb as a solo agent with herceptin.
I am overwhelmed...my prayers are getting answered in multiples.....and now i need to make a decision on whether to go the Tykerb/Herceptin route, or see if i qualify (and I am almost positive I will) and do the T-DM1 / Pertuzumab Trial.
The way I look at it, if i progress on T-DM1, I can always go back to Tykerb, but if I progress on Tykerb, i will be to late for the T-Dm1 trial....
